Stafford County, KS

Demographic and economic profile of Stafford County, KS, sourced from the US Census Bureau (American Community Survey) via Data USA.

AI Overview

Stafford County is a small agricultural county in south-central Kansas with a population of 4,004 and a GDP per capita of $49,191, suggesting productive output relative to its size. The labor force is tight—unemployment sits at 2.6% with a 64.5% participation rate—and while 92.6% of residents hold a high school diploma, only 26.3% have a bachelor's degree, pointing to a workforce oriented toward skilled trades and agricultural operations. Housing costs are low, with a median home value of $96,700 and median gross rent of $613/month, though the county has shed 5.0% of its population over the past five years.
